본문 바로가기
■ 인버터

[인버터] 태양광 인버터 MPPT 원리 (with. Fill Factor, Duty ratio)

by 태양광 윤대리 2023. 10. 7.

태양광 인버터 MPPT 원리, MPPT란 무엇인가?

안녕하세요. 태양광 윤대리입니다.

오늘은 인버터의 핵심기술 중 하나인 MPPT에 대해서 알아보고자 합니다.

 

 

 

목차

1. MPPT란? 필요성 설명

2. MPPT의 동작원리

3. MPPT의 종류

 

 

 

 


1. MPPT란? 태양광 인버터에 MPPT가 필요한 이유

MPPT : Maximum Power Point Tracking : 최대전력추종제어기능

 

태양전지 셀에 빛을 받아 발생시킬 수 있는 전력의 최대크기를 '최대전력점(Pmax)' 라고 합니다.

최대전력점을 구하는 식이 단순하게 ' 최대전압 X 동작전류 ' 로 나타나지 않습니다.

왜냐하면 태양전지에는 V-I 동작특성이 존재하기 때문입니다.

 

V-I 동작특성을 나타내는 곡선인자(Fill Factor)에 대해서 이해하고 넘어갈 수 있습니다.

[■ 셀·모듈] - [셀,모듈] Fill Factor

 

[셀,모듈] Fill Factor

Fill Factor목차1. Fill Factor를 결정짓는 요인2. Fill Factor를 최대한 키울 수 있는 방법 [인버터] 태양광 인버터 MPPT 원리 (with. Fill Factor, Duty ratio) [인버터] 태양광 인버터 MPPT 원리 (with. Fill Factor, Duty r

22tomorrow.tistory.com

 

더 자세하게 설명하자면,

반도체에 빛을 가하면 광전효과에 의해 전위차가 발생하여 '개방전압(Voc)'이 나타납니다.

개방전압의 조건은 동작전류가 0일 때입니다. 즉 동작하고 있지 않을때죠.

부하가 연결되면 개방전압이 아니라 동작전압(Vmpp)이 나타납니다. 동시에 '동작전류(Impp)'가 발생하게 됩니다.

 

아래 그래프로 설명드리겠습니다.

왼) 전압-전류 특성 // 오른) 전력-전압 특성

좌측은 전류와 전압의 관계입니다.

   - 전류는 일사강도에 비례함을 나타냅니다.

   - 전압은 '한계깂'을 가지고 있음을 나타냅니다.

   - 전압은 온도가 증가함에 따라 그 '한계점'이 낮아집니다. 

   - 전류(일사량)이 높으면 '한계점'은 높아집니다. 

 

우측은 전력과 전압과의 관계입니다.

   - 전력은 전류와 전압의 곱으로 나타냅니다.

   - 이때 최대전류 X 최대전압으로 설정하지 않습니다. 그래프에서도 해석 가능합니다.

   - 전력을 기준으로 Fill Factor (사각형넓이)가 가장 큰 '최대전력점(Pmax)'를 설정합니다.  

   - 최대전력점에서의 전압을 동작전압, 전류를 부하전류라고 합니다.

실제로 보면 전류는 크게 변동하지 않습니다. 변동하는 것은 전압입니다.

 

이제 MPPT에 대해서 설명 드리겠습니다.

셀이 생산해 낼 수 있는 전압과 전류는 한계가 있는데요.

'개방전압'에 가까워지면 전류는 급감합니다.

따라서, 최대전력점을 유지하여 높은 발전량을 내기 위해서는,

전압의 한계점 전에서 동작전압을 설정하여 최대 전력점을 유지하는 것입니다.

더 쉽게 이야기하면 최대전력점이 전압의 한계점으로 생각해도 무방합니다. (전압한계점 ≒ 최대전력점)

 

애초에 전류는 일사량과의 관계에 따른 변수값이지, 인위적으로 전류를 직접 변경하진 않습니다.

따라서, 일사량에 따라 변화하는 전류값에 맞는 최대전력점을 찾기 위해서, MPPT는 전압을 조정한다.

 

정리 ' MPPT의 사용목적

① 전압과 전류가 변동하는 태양광의 특성

② 가시광선을 흡수하여 전력을 생산하는 실리콘 반도체의 특성

두 가지를 극복하기 위하여 MPPT를 사용합니다.

 

인버터 회로 내 MPPT 원리 

1) PWM 알고리즘을 통해 최대전력점을 추종한다.

일정주기(5초)마다 전압, 전류를 센싱하여 최대전력점을 추종하는데,

최대전력점(≒전압한계점)을 넘기면 전압을 낮추고, 최대전력점보다 낮으면 전압을 높인다.

2) 알고리즘의 종류에 따라 변수값 갯수가 다르다. 전류,전압이 기본이고 일사량, 온도가 포함될 수 있다.

3) 실제 전압을 조정하는 소자는

Booster 이다.

 

 

 


2. MPPT 원리

 

1) MPPT 알고리즘 원리

2) MPPT와 연결된 하드웨어

 

1) MPPT 알고리즘 원리

MPPT는 '최대전력추종제어 기능을 담고 있는 알고리즘'이라고 말하면 될 것 같습니다.

아니면, O&M을 하는 입장에서, MPPT를 알고리즘을 담은 펌웨어 정도로 생각하면 좋을 것 같네요.

  

MPPT의 알고리즘 원리는 어떻게 될까요?

가장 보편적으로 사용되고 있는 알고리즘, P&O 모델로 설명드리겠습니다.

<아래 알고리즘 해석본은 티스토리 블로그 '얼죽어여뜨샤'님 내용을 첨부합니다.>

출처 : 티스토리 '얼죽아여뜨샤' 님

 

전력이 떨어졌을 때 예시를 들어보겠습니다.

① 이전데이터의 전력과 비교합니다.

② '이전전력'와 비교해서 '현재전력'이 더 작다면(ΔP= -α), '이전 전압'과 '현재 전압'을 비교합니다.

③ 이전전압에 비해서 현재전압이 더 높다면(ΔV= +α), 현재전압을 낮춥니다.

반대로, 이전전압에 비해서 현재전압이 더 낮다면, 현재전압을 높입니다.

 

 

2) MPPT와 연결된 하드웨어

▽ 아래는 단상 인버터 블록도입니다.

인버터 내 센싱소자가 존재하여 온도,전압,전류 등을 센싱하여 메인보드(DSP)로 전달됩니다.

P&O 알고리즘 기준으로, MPPT에서 데이터를 전달받아 '1) MPPT 알고리즘 원리'대로 전력최대점을 찾은 뒤, Booster를 컨트롤합니다.

위 그림에서 부스터를 확인할 수 있습니다. Booster는 콘덴서, 리액터, PWM 로 구성되어 있습니다.

Booster 동작방법을 간단하게 설명하자면, PWM를 이용하여 '듀티비(duty비)'를 컨트롤하여 전압을 제어합니다.

Booster에서 조정된 전압은 메인 콘덴서에 DC링크 전압만큼 저장됩니다. 이후 IGBT를 통해 교류로 변환되는 원리입니다.

 

*듀티비란?

간단하게 설명하겠습니다. (사실 저도 간단하게 알고 있습니다 ^^)

앞서, Booster는 콘덴서, 리액터, PWM로 구성되어 있다고 했었습니다. PWM를 단순하게 스위치로 생각해보겠습니다.

스위치가 열려있을 때, 리액터에서 에너지를 축적합니다.

콘덴서에서도 에너지를 축적하지만, 저항에 의해서 소멸됩니다.

스위치가 닫혀있을 때, 리액터에 에너지가 이동합니다.

따라서 듀티비가 증가하는 만큼 평균전압이 높아집니다.

 

[인버터] MPPT와 PWM 차이는 무엇일까?

MPPT와 PWM 차이는 무엇일까? 안녕하세요. 간단하게 설명하는 태양광 전기 블로그, 태양광 윤대리입니다. 오늘은 MPPT와 PWM 차이에 대해서 알아보겠습니다. 목차 1. PWM와 MPPT 구분 2. 상세설명 1. PWM와

22tomorrow.tistory.com

 

[인버터] 인버터 회로 센싱소자

인버터 회로 센싱소자 안녕하세요. 태양광 윤대리입니다. 오늘은 인버터 회로 내 센싱소자에 대해 알아보려 합니다. 센싱소자는 MPPT를 포함한 메인보드에 데이터를 전송합니다. 메인보드에서,

22tomorrow.tistory.com

 

 

 

 

 


3. MPPT 알고리즘 종류

MPPT는 크게 직접제어방식, 간접제어방식 두 분류로 나눌 수 있다.

 

1) 직접제어방식

직접제어방식은 말 그대로 MPOP(Maximum power operating point : 최대전력동작점)를 직접 쫓아가는 방식입니다.

MPOP변화를 일으키는 요소인 온도, 일사량, 전압, 전류를 직접 제어합니다.

장단점은 확실합니다.

장점 : 구성이 간단하여, 아주 간단한 프로세스로 동작이 가능합니다.

단점 : MPPT 성능이 가장 떨어집니다.

 

 

2) 간접제어방식

   2)-① P&O방식 (Perturb & Observe)

가장 널리 이용되는 알고리즘입니다.

시간에 따른 전력 변화값을 추출하고, 이에 따른 전압의 증가 또는 감소량을 결정합니다.

장점

└구성이 간단합니다.

└MPPT 기능이 준수합니다.

단점

└전력의 변화량이 클 때 MPOP를 잃어버립니다.

└출력전압의 스윙이 발생하여 전력손실이 존재한다.

    *스윙 : MPPT과정에서 최대전력점을 찾기위해 전압이 일정주기로 변동하는 것을 말합니다.

 

   2)-② IncCond (Incremental Conductance)

컨덕턴스 변화량을 추출하고, 이에 따른 전압의 증가 또는 감소량을 결정합니다.

장점

└어레이 출력전력이 안정적입니다

└MPPT 기능이 우수합니다. 전력이 변화량이 큰 폭이어도 높은 효율을 보입니다.

단점

└알고리즘이 복잡하여 고급연산장치가 필요합니다.

 

   2)-③ Hysterisis-Band

최대전력점과 최소전력점을 추출합니다. 최대전력점을 2개 이상으로 설정이 가능합니다.

음영요소에 의해 스트링 별 출력전력이 각각 다를 경우, 최대전력점을 여러개로 지정하여, 발전량 손실을 최소로 합니다.

장점

└일사량이 잦게 변하는 사이트에서 효율이 높습니다.

단점

└일사량이 일정한 사이트는 효율이 높지 않습니다.

└알고리즘이 복잡합니다.

 

 

 


이상으로 블로그를 마치겠습니다.

도움이 되셨으면 좋겠습니다.

감사합니다.

 

 

 

[셀,모듈] 태양광 모듈과 온도와의 관계

태양광 모듈과 온도와의 관계 안녕하세요. 태양광 윤대리입니다. 오늘은 태양광 모듈과 온도와의 관계를 알아보려 합니다. 여름철 현장점검을 해보면, 전압은 상대적으로 낮고, 전류는 높은 것

22tomorrow.tistory.com

 

[전기,전자] 개방전압이 동작전압보다 더 높은이유, 개방전압 동작전압 차이

동작전압보다 개방전압이 더 높은이유 안녕하세요. 태양광 윤대리입니다. 태양광 현장에서 많이 쓰이는 동작전압과 개방전압입니다. 두 전압의 차이는 무엇인지 궁금해서 알아보았습니다. 목

22tomorrow.tistory.com

 

[셀,모듈] 태양광 모듈 전기 생산 원리는? 태양전지 셀 광전효과

태양광 모듈 전기 생산 원리는? 태양전지 셀 광전효과 안녕하세요. 태양광 윤대리입니다. 오늘은 태양광 셀이 어떻게 전기를 생산해 내는지에 대해서 알아보도록 하겠습니다. 목차 1. 태양광 모

22tomorrow.tistory.com